2008 BMW M5 vs. 1959 Wartburg 311
To start off, 2008 BMW M5 is newer by 49 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1959 Wartburg 311.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1959 Wartburg 311 would be higher. At 4,999 cc (10 cylinders), 2008 BMW M5 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 BMW M5 (500 HP @ 7750 RPM) has 464 more horse power than 1959 Wartburg 311. (36 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 BMW M5 should accelerate faster than 1959 Wartburg 311.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 BMW M5 weights approximately 795 kg more than 1959 Wartburg 311.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2008 BMW M5 (519 Nm @ 6100 RPM) has 437 more torque (in Nm) than 1959 Wartburg 311. (82 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2008 BMW M5 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1959 Wartburg 311.
